What is Charades?
Charades is a word-guessing game where players act out words or phrases without speaking. The goal is for the team to guess the word or phrase based on the actor’s gestures and movements. The game is typically divided into rounds, with each round consisting of a set number of words or phrases to act out. The team that guesses the most words or phrases correctly within a set time limit wins.

How to Play Charades In Spanish
Playing Charades In Spanish follows the same basic rules as the traditional version, but with a few adjustments to accommodate the language barrier. Here’s a step-by-step guide to get you started:
Preparation
Before you begin, make sure you have the following:
- A list of Spanish words or phrases to act out. These can be nouns, verbs, adjectives, or even idiomatic expressions.
- Two teams, with an equal number of players on each side.
- A timer to keep track of the rounds.
- A whiteboard or chalkboard to write down the words or phrases.
Setting Up the Game
Divide the players into two teams. One team will act out the words or phrases while the other team tries to guess them. The acting team will take turns acting out the words or phrases, and the guessing team will have a set amount of time to guess the word or phrase correctly.
Acting Out the Words
The actor from the acting team will draw a word or phrase from the list and act it out without speaking. The actor can use gestures, movements, and facial expressions to convey the meaning of the word or phrase. The guessing team will have a set amount of time (usually 1-2 minutes) to guess the word or phrase correctly.
Scoring
Each correctly guessed word or phrase earns a point for the guessing team. The team with the most points at the end of the game wins. You can adjust the scoring system to make the game more challenging or to accommodate different skill levels.
Example Words and Phrases
Here is a table with some example words and phrases that you can use for Charades In Spanish:
| Category | Spanish Word/Phrase | English Translation |
|---|---|---|
| Nouns | Perro | Dog |
| Nouns | Casa | House |
| Verbs | Correr | To run |
| Verbs | Comer | To eat |
| Adjectives | Feliz | Happy |
| Adjectives | Triste | Sad |
| Idiomatic Expressions | Romper el hielo | To break the ice |
| Idiomatic Expressions | Tener un buen día | To have a good day |
💡 Note: You can customize the list of words and phrases to suit the skill level of the players. For beginners, use simpler words and phrases, while for more advanced players, you can include idiomatic expressions and complex vocabulary.

Variations of Charades In Spanish
To keep the game fresh and exciting, you can try different variations of Charades In Spanish. Here are a few ideas:
Charades In Spanish with Categories
Divide the words and phrases into categories such as animals, food, places, and actions. The guessing team must guess the category before guessing the word or phrase. This adds an extra layer of challenge to the game.
Charades In Spanish with Time Limits
Set a time limit for each round and see how many words or phrases the teams can guess correctly within that time. This variation adds a sense of urgency and excitement to the game.
Charades In Spanish with Props
Use props to help the actors convey the meaning of the words or phrases. This can make the game more interactive and fun, especially for younger players.
Charades In Spanish with Music
Play Spanish music in the background to create a more immersive experience. This can help players get into the mood and make the game more enjoyable.
